Bryan ISD Offers Curbside Delivered Meals to At Home Learners

Bryan ISD Community Outreach Officer Dr. Hugo Ibarra was joined in the studio by Bryan ISD Director of School Nutrition Services & Operations Sundy Fryrear who had lots of great information to share about curbside delivered meals that are available for registered Bryan ISD students who are learning at home.  Breakfast and lunch are available and they can be picked up at the school of your choice between noon and 1 P.M. each day.  You must place your order in advance on the schoolcafe.com website (https://www.schoolcafe.com/BryanISD) or by calling Bryan ISD School Nutrition at (979) 209-7052.  Shelf stable breakfasts are delivered with lunch the day before.  Students will be charged for their meals based on their eligibility for full paid, reduced price or free meals.


In addition to ordering meals for curbside pickup parents and guardians can also check and add value to their student’s account, look up menus apply for free or reduced cost meals and access nutrition information.  A mobile app is also available.  Value can be added to student accounts without using schoolcafe.com by taking a check, money order or cash to any Bryan ISD school office or the Bryan ISD Nutrition Services Office in the Bryan ISD Central Distribution Center at 1920 North Earl Rudder Freeway during regular business hours.
